Subject: [PATCH 11/24] Document limitation on `caml_callbackN` (#11409)
|
||
|
|
||
|
The `args` argument array must not be declared with `CAMLlocalN`, otherwise
|
||
|
the array can be registered a second time by `caml_callbackN`, confusing
|
||
|
the compactor.
|
||
|
|
||
|
Also: suggests using a C99 compound literal, it looks good and avoids the issue.
|
||
|
|
||
|
Fixes: #11045

\item "caml_callbackN("\var{f, n, args}")" applies the functional value \var{f}
|
||
|
to the \var{n} arguments contained in the C array of values \var{args}.
|
||
|
+The array \var{args} must \emph{not} be declared with "CAMLlocalN".
|
||
|
+It should be declared as "value "\var{args}"["\var{n}"];".
|
||
|
+Alternatively, a C99 compound literal can be used:
|
||
|
+"caml_callbackN("\var{f, n, }"(value[]){"\nth{arg}{1}, \ldots, \nth{arg}{n}"})".
